Where AppColl wins

  • Direct USPTO and WIPO integration pulls filing deadlines, status updates, and correspondence automatically
  • Patent/trademark portfolio management with annuity and renewal tracking across jurisdictions
  • Foreign filing management handles multi-country patent strategies
  • 14-day free trial for IP-specific workflows

Where SmartAdvocate wins

  • Medical provider and insurance carrier databases are pre-loaded, saving setup time
  • Settlement disbursement automation calculates attorney fees, liens, and client payouts automatically
  • Court rule calendaring with jurisdiction-specific deadlines built in
  • Strong reporting on case values, settlement timelines, and referral source ROI

Where AppColl falls short

  • Only useful for IP law — zero value for any other practice area
  • No trust accounting, no eSignature, no mobile app
  • No intake forms or conflict checks
  • Smaller company, so support options are limited compared to Clio

Where SmartAdvocate falls short

  • No public pricing — enterprise-oriented pricing likely $100+/user
  • Steep learning curve for new staff due to depth of features
  • Interface is functional but not as modern as CASEpeer or CloudLex
  • Only useful for plaintiff-side practices

Who is each product built for?

AppColl

Target: 1-30 attorneys

AppColl is the best practice management tool for dedicated IP firms. The USPTO/WIPO integration alone saves hours per week on docket management. If you handle IP plus other practice areas, pair it with Clio for the non-IP work.

SmartAdvocate

Target: 5-200 attorneys

SmartAdvocate is the enterprise-grade PI case management tool. If you're a mid-size plaintiff firm with 10+ attorneys and need serious medical tracking and settlement automation, it's worth the demo. Smaller PI firms should compare CASEpeer first.
